50g 8/0 Opaque Orange Terra Intensive Seed Beads

SKU: 26205
50g 8/0 Opaque Orange Terra Intensive Seed Beads
Price: $6.50
50g 8/0 Opaque Orange Terra Intensive Seed Beads
50g 8/0 Opaque Orange Terra Intensive Seed Beads
Product Details
50g 8/0 Opaque Orange Terra Intensive Seed Beads